Ranvir Shorey is a popular actor and TV host, who was most recently seen in the film, Jassi Weds Jassi. It is worth mentioning that he was once well-known as the host for the TV dance reality show, Jhalak Dikhlaa Jaa. In his personal life, he was married to Bollywood actress, Konkona Sen Sharma, however, the two eventually parted ways. Well, now Ranvir Shorey has finally opened up about his separation with the actress.
Recently, Ranvir Shorey sat down for a candid conversation with Bollywood Bubble. During their chat, the Jassi Weds Jassi actor opened up about his relationship with exes. He revealed that one person should not be so much in touch with their ex that it would make the current partner insecure. He was quoted as saying:
"You should not be so in touch that it makes your present partner uncomfortable. I am not in favour of that at all. And that means a lot to me. Obviously, if you had a relationship with someone and you bump into them, it's not like you won't even say hi. But I don't think it should get to a point where the ex is also part of the family."

Ranvir Shorey further continued to share his opinion on using dating apps. He revealed that ever since he separated from his ex-wife, Konkona Sen Sharma, he has been using dating apps. While talking about the same, he said that even though he uses those apps, his requirements are very different as he is a divorced single father. In his words:
"Yes, I do use dating apps. Requirements in a match vary from person to person. For me, as a divorced single father, they would be different from what a 30-year-old would have."

During the same candid conversation with Bollywood Bubble, Ranvir Shorey also spoke about his separation with Konkona Sen Sharma. He revealed that the two parted ways when their son was 4 years old. For those who don’t know, Ranvir and Konkona have a son together named Haroon. He shared:
"I sought separation at the right age for him. I had problems even before that. But I waited until he was four years old. I didn't delay it any more because of this exact reason. I felt that later in life, it would have a stronger impact on him. I thought four was a good age to initiate this. Because at that age, the child knows who his mother and father are. Also, they are at a more malleable age. If they have to adapt to a new way of life, it is less traumatic, I feel."

Ranvir Shorey is a popular actor and former VJ, who slowly and gradually built a steady career. He started his career with television and later, he made his film debut with Ek Chhotisi Love Story. However, he rose to fame with Khosla Ka Ghosla. Over the years, he appeared in projects like Bheja Fry, Mithya, Titli, A Death in the Gunj, Ek Tha Tiger, Tiger 3, Bindiya Ke Bahubali Season 2 and more.

In his personal life, Ranvir Shorey and Konkona Sen Sharma reportedly started dating in the 2000s and they tied the knot in 2010. Later, they welcomed their son, Haroon. However, their marriage hit the rocks, and they parted ways after five years of marriage. Despite their divorce, the two remained friends and they even co-parent their child.
